Title :
Impact of wavelength route correlation on the optimal placement of optical monitors in transparent mesh networks

Abstract :
Wavelength route correlation is considered for optimal monitor placement in transparent networks. The associated reduction in monitoring requirement is studied as a function of repair cost and traffic loading.
